The Significance of Vasant Panchami and Its Connection to Kumbh Mela

blank

Vasant Panchami, also known as Saraswati Puja, is a vibrant and auspicious festival that marks the arrival of spring and celebrates the goddess of wisdom, knowledge, and learning, Maa Saraswati. This day is not just a celebration of nature’s beauty but also a spiritual awakening that aligns deeply with Sanatana Dharma’s core principles.

Why is Vasant Panchami Important?

Honoring Maa Saraswati: Vasant Panchami is dedicated to Goddess Saraswati, the epitome of wisdom, learning, and creativity. Devotees pray for enlightenment, clarity of thought, and artistic inspiration.

The Transition to Spring: The festival symbolizes the end of winter and the onset of spring (Vasant Ritu). It marks a season of renewal, optimism, and prosperity in both nature and life.

Spiritual Awakening at Kumbh Mela: During Kumbh Mela, Vasant Panchami holds special significance as it aligns with the sacred confluence (Triveni Sangam) of Ganga, Yamuna, and Saraswati rivers. Devotees take holy dips at this time, seeking spiritual purification and divine blessings.

How to Perform Poojas on Vasant Panchami

Performing pooja on Vasant Panchami is simple yet profound. Here’s a step-by-step guide:

Prepare the Altar:

Place an idol or picture of Maa Saraswati. Decorate the altar with yellow flowers, as yellow symbolizes energy, prosperity, and knowledge.

Offerings to Maa Saraswati:

Light a ghee diya and offer yellow-colored sweets like kesar halwa or boondi ladoos. Place a few books, pens, or musical instruments near the idol for her blessings.

Recite Saraswati Vandana: Chant mantras like: “Om Saraswati Namah” or the powerful: “Saraswati Mahabhage Vidye Kamalalochane, Vidyarupe Vishalakshi Vidyam Dehi Namostute.”

Perform Aarti: Sing the Saraswati aarti with devotion and gratitude.

Seek Knowledge and Wisdom: Meditate or read sacred texts to absorb the essence of knowledge and clarity Maa Saraswati embodies.


Vasant Panchami and Kumbh Mela: A Spiritual Synergy

The alignment of Vasant Panchami with Kumbh Mela amplifies the spiritual significance of this day. Millions gather at the sacred Triveni Sangam to take holy dips, participate in Satsangs, and embrace the eternal values of Sanatana Dharma. The energy of the collective devotion creates a powerful spiritual aura that inspires people to live a Dharmic life.
